What is a Self-Directed IRA LLC?

A Self-Directed IRA LLC, also known as a Checkbook IRA, is a type of retirement account that allows you to invest in alternative assets, such as real estate, private equity, and other non-traditional investments. This article will provide an overview of what a Self-Directed IRA LLC is, how it works, and the benefits and drawbacks of using one.

A Self-Directed IRA LLC is a special type of retirement account that is designed to give you more control over your investments. Unlike traditional IRAs, which are limited to investing in stocks, bonds, and mutual funds, a Self-Directed IRA LLC allows you to invest in a wide range of alternative assets. This can include real estate, private equity, and other non-traditional investments.

One of the main benefits of a Self-Directed IRA LLC is that it allows you to invest in assets that are not typically available through traditional retirement accounts. This can be especially beneficial for investors who are looking to diversify their portfolios and reduce their reliance on the stock market.

Another benefit of a Self-Directed IRA LLC is that it can provide tax advantages. For example, the earnings on your investments can be tax-deferred, which means that you won't have to pay taxes on them until you withdraw them from the account.
